Hey I look at these big, spectacular films — I’m looking at you, Marvel and DC — it doesn’t matter how old the characters are, they all act like they’re in college,” Cameron said in the interview, taking a dig at his Blockbuster rivals.
“They have relationships, but they really don’t,” the three-time Oscar winner said of characters seen in both Marvel and DC Comics projects. “They never hang up their spurs because of their kids. The things that really ground us and give us power, love, and a purpose? Those characters don’t experience it, and I think that’s not the way to make movies.”

The CEO of IMAX, Richard Gelfond, is confident the long-awaited return to Pandora will succeed. According to The Hollywood Reporter, Gelfond claimed that Avatar: The Way of Water will have "one of the highest pre-sale levels we’ve ever seen" during a conference at the Wells Fargo TMT summit, although he couldn't reveal the exact numbers. He also said, "I’m extremely excited about Avatar getting into China.”
